[arch-commits] Commit in kodi/trunk (PKGBUILD cheat-sse-build.patch)

Ike Devolder idevolder at archlinux.org
Thu Oct 22 07:37:29 UTC 2020


    Date: Thursday, October 22, 2020 @ 07:37:29
  Author: idevolder
Revision: 728808

upgpkg: kodi 18.8-4

Modified:
  kodi/trunk/PKGBUILD
  kodi/trunk/cheat-sse-build.patch

-----------------------+
 PKGBUILD              |    6 ++----
 cheat-sse-build.patch |    2 +-
 2 files changed, 3 insertions(+), 5 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2020-10-22 06:39:11 UTC (rev 728807)
+++ PKGBUILD	2020-10-22 07:37:29 UTC (rev 728808)
@@ -23,7 +23,7 @@
   'kodi-eventclients' 'kodi-tools-texturepacker' 'kodi-dev'
 )
 pkgver=18.8
-pkgrel=2
+pkgrel=4
 arch=('x86_64')
 url="https://kodi.tv"
 license=('GPL2')
@@ -66,7 +66,6 @@
   "$pkgbase-fstrcmp-$_fstrcmp_version.tar.gz::http://mirrors.kodi.tv/build-deps/sources/fstrcmp-$_fstrcmp_version.tar.gz"
   "$pkgbase-flatbuffers-$_flatbuffers_version.tar.gz::http://mirrors.kodi.tv/build-deps/sources/flatbuffers-$_flatbuffers_version.tar.gz"
   'cheat-sse-build.patch'
-  'cpuinfo'
   '17804.patch'
 )
 noextract=(
@@ -88,8 +87,7 @@
             '2682d63609d3dcdfcd8136be632e45df26ad88ce93b9c49745cf728bbd2e6254a7b05c8b059ab581d532372e504206a525a52564b64d076dfdae9c965a09fd16'
             'aaeb0227afd5ada5955cbe6a565254ff88d2028d677d199c00e03b7cb5de1f2c69b18e6e8b032e452350a8eda7081807b01765adbeb8476eaf803d9de6e5509c'
             '0ba07dbe5b2fde1d0a6e14ee26ee2816062541d934eda204b846a30c019362f2626761b628c900293928b9b546dba8ca477c13182e022c3e0e0a142fd67f0696'
-            '424dbde693c83d923f82fe22cf42564eb51077bd021fc1cc72d03318fe49d498082494fd57354908a2443aea41f47a280d750d59cee9e78cff4241111a6ceada'
-            '539b33f30f6735caaf57fb9f19de449b8a8902362ae9e66a6fceabd530d02888533d2ab262fb187670780c997e5c1d23bd715a3c6860fd50280c1031f47865f7'
+            '91409cc66959a30f2d0dbf8d28e47dd2acbac560efb8961550c5928ae8546a32d1f156f8e55f073f953b114230117ec96c224212d28c1c1d752540c836c9ae1a'
             '69e477773bf6f4160288e445c7c2492e4de7054960bfcd6833f206e5c994c6b7a7995c51c1a45c702c34343063912c4c61590129f87181b21738ba7e489cd01d')
 
 prepare() {

Modified: cheat-sse-build.patch
===================================================================
--- cheat-sse-build.patch	2020-10-22 06:39:11 UTC (rev 728807)
+++ cheat-sse-build.patch	2020-10-22 07:37:29 UTC (rev 728808)
@@ -5,7 +5,7 @@
  if(CMAKE_SYSTEM_NAME MATCHES "Linux")
     if(CPU MATCHES "x86_64" OR CPU MATCHES "i.86")
 -     exec_program(cat ARGS "/proc/cpuinfo" OUTPUT_VARIABLE CPUINFO)
-+     exec_program(cat ARGS "/build/kodi/src/cpuinfo" OUTPUT_VARIABLE CPUINFO)
++     set(CPUINFO "sse sse2 pni ssse3 sse4_1 sse4_2 avx avx2")
  
       string(REGEX REPLACE "^.*(sse).*$" "\\1" _SSE_THERE ${CPUINFO})
       string(COMPARE EQUAL "sse" "${_SSE_THERE}" _SSE_TRUE)



More information about the arch-commits mailing list